Job Summary
The successful candidate will be responsible for diagnosing and repairing complex machinery and equipment, including automated blast systems, paint booths, man-movers, cleaning systems, welding units, infrared drying ovens, programmable controllers, comfort heaters, boilers, air compressors, and mobile equipment.
Duties and Responsibilities
- Diagnose problems and repair machinery and equipment, ensuring minimal downtime and maximum productivity.
- Connect power supply wires to machines and equipment, and connect cables and wires between machines and equipment.
- Test malfunctioning machinery and collaborate with other maintenance workers and managers to diagnose malfunctions.
- Replace faulty electrical components, such as relays, switches, and motors, and position sensing devices.
- Diagnose and repair or replace faulty electronic components, including printed circuit boards.
- Install new motors, pumps, valves, and blast wheel components, and perform repairs as required.
- PUSH buttons and press keys on programmable controllers to program automated machinery, test for malfunctions, and verify repairs.
- Maintain steam, water, gas, and airlines, and perform repairs as necessary.
- Perform welding on ferrous metals as needed.
- Diagnose and replace faulty machinery, hydraulic, and pneumatic components of machines and equipment.
